Origin of the Name Taytum
The name Taytum has roots in the English language. It is believed to have emerged as a variant of the surname Tatum, which originated from Old English. The surname Tatum referred to someone who lived near a river crossing or a narrow valley. Over time, it has evolved into a fashionable given name for girls.

Linguistic Variations and Nicknames of Taytum
As a name rooted in English, Taytum does not have many linguistic variations. However, some individuals may choose to spell it differently, such as Tatum or Tatem, without altering the pronunciation. Common nicknames associated with Taytum include Tay, T, or Tatie.
